Job description

Location: Geisinger Wyoming Valley (GWV), Shift: Days (United States), Scheduled Weekly Hours: 36, Worker Type: Regular, Exemption Status: No.

Job Summary

Geisinger is proud to offer an Inpatient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) a $10,000 sign‑on bonus for eligible candidates, up to $40,000 in financial support to become an RN, and market‑leading hiring rates with up to $5 shift differentials for evening, nights, and weekend shifts.

Responsibilities
  • Contribute data to assessments as established by scope of practice and unit standards.
  • Address physical, psychological, social, cultural, and spiritual needs of patients and families throughout the continuum of care.
  • Reinforce patient‑ and family‑education, family needs, and discharge planning throughout hospitalization.
  • Provide direct patient care, including treatments, medications, and diagnostic studies according to policy and procedure.
  • Evaluate effectiveness of nursing interventions and plan of care based upon patient response.
  • Initiate collaboration with physicians, ancillary personnel, and interdisciplinary team members to proactively resolve and facilitate patient needs.
  • Participate in unit‑based decision‑making regarding the utilization of evidence‑based practice.
  • Provide input to the manager for performance appraisals of care delivery team members.
  • Precept and mentor new staff and students in a professional, positive manner as assigned.
  • Work primarily in a clinical environment and comply with all organization policies and procedures.
Qualifications & Education
  • Graduate from a Specialty Training Program‑Nursing (Required).
  •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) license.
  • Basic Life Support Certification.
  • Skills: Communication, Computer Literacy, Customer Service, Multitasking, Teamwork.
  • Hours include 7:00a.m.–7:30p.m.; every other weekend and holiday requirements.
